システム情報関数

システム情報を取得または設定するには、次の関数を使用します。

機能 説明
CeipIsOptedIn ユーザーがカスタマー エクスペリエンス向上プログラム (CEIP) の一部として SQM データ収集をオプトインしたかどうかを確認します。
DnsHostnameToComputerName DNS 名を NetBIOS 名に変換します。
EnumSystemFirmwareTables 指定した型のすべてのシステム ファームウェア テーブルを列挙します。
ExpandEnvironmentStrings 環境変数の文字列を定義された値に置き換えます。
GetComputerName ローカル コンピューターの NetBIOS 名を取得します。
GetComputerNameEx ローカル コンピューターの NetBIOS または DNS 名を取得します。
GetComputerObjectName 指定した形式でローカル コンピューターの名前を取得します。
GetCurrentHwProfile ローカル コンピューターの現在のハードウェア プロファイルを取得します。
GetFirmwareEnvironmentVariable 指定したファームウェア環境変数の値を NVRAM から取得します。
GetFirmwareEnvironmentVariableEx 指定したファームウェア環境変数とその属性の値を取得します。
GetFirmwareType ローカル コンピューターのファームウェアの種類を取得します。
GetIntegratedDisplaySize 組み込み画面の対角線サイズの最適な推定値をインチ単位で取得します。
GetNativeSystemInfo WOW64 で実行されているアプリケーションの現在のシステムに関する情報を取得します。
GetProductInfo ローカル コンピューター上のオペレーティング システムの製品の種類を取得し、その種類を、指定したオペレーティング システムでサポートされている製品の種類にマップします。
GetSystemDirectory システム ディレクトリのパスを取得します。
GetSystemFirmwareTable ファームウェア テーブル プロバイダーから指定されたファームウェア テーブルを取得します。
GetSystemInfo 現在のシステムに関する情報を取得します。
GetSystemRegistryQuota レジストリの現在のサイズと、レジストリがシステムで取得できる最大サイズを取得します。
GetSystemWindowsDirectory マルチユーザー システム上の共有 Windows ディレクトリのパスを取得します。
GetSystemWow64Directory WOW64 で使用されるシステム ディレクトリのパスを取得します。
GetSystemWow64Directory2 指定したイメージ ファイル マシンの種類を使用して、WOW64 で使用されるシステム ディレクトリのパスを取得します。
GetUserName 現在のスレッドのユーザー名を取得します。
GetUserNameEx 呼び出し元のスレッドに関連付けられているユーザーまたは他のセキュリティ プリンシパルの名前を取得します。 返される名前の形式を指定できます。
Getversion 現在のオペレーティング システムのバージョン番号を取得します。
GetVersionEx 現在のオペレーティング システムに関する情報を取得します。
GetWindowsDirectory Windows ディレクトリのパスを取得します。
IsNativeVhdBoot OS が VHD コンテナーから起動されたかどうかを示します。
IsWow64GuestMachineSupported
IsProcessorFeaturePresent プロセッサ機能が現在のコンピューターでサポートされているかどうかを判断します。
IsWow64Message 現在のプロセスのキューから最後に読み取られたメッセージが WOW64 プロセスから送信されたかどうかを判断します。
IsWow64Process WOW64 でプロセスが実行されているかどうかを判断します。
QueryPerformanceCounter 高解像度パフォーマンス カウンターの現在の値を取得します。
QueryPerformanceFrequency 高解像度パフォーマンス カウンターの頻度を取得します。
RtlGetSuiteMask システムで使用可能な製品スイートを識別するビット マスクを取得します。 サーバー サイロのコンテキストで実行されるアプリケーションでこの関数が呼び出されると、代わりにサーバー サイロのスイート マスクが取得されます。
SetComputerName ローカル コンピューターの新しい NetBIOS 名を設定します。
SetComputerNameEx ローカル コンピューターの新しい NetBIOS または DNS 名を設定します。
SetFirmwareEnvironmentVariable 指定したファームウェア環境変数の値を設定します。
SetFirmwareEnvironmentVariableEx 指定したファームウェア環境変数とその属性の値を設定します。
TranslateName ディレクトリ サービス オブジェクト名を 1 つの形式から別の形式に変換します。
VerifyVersionInfo 一連のバージョン要件を、現在のオペレーティング システムの値と比較します。
VerSetConditionMask VerifyVersionInfo 関数の条件マスクを作成します。
Wow64DisableWow64FsRedirection 呼び出し元スレッドのファイル システム リダイレクトを無効にします。
Wow64EnableWow64FsRedirection 呼び出し元スレッドのファイル システム リダイレクトを有効または無効にします。
Wow64RevertWow64FsRedirection 呼び出し元スレッドのファイル システム リダイレクトを復元します。

 

廃止された関数